The conductivity behavior of Al(OH)3-acrylamide hybrid polyacrylamide (hybrid PAAm) in distilled water was studied. A discontinuity phenomenon of the conductivity (k) versus concentration (c) curve of the hybrid PAAm in a certain concentration regime is found. This phenomenon is dependent on the molecular weight of the hybrid PAAm and on the particle size and content of the Al(OH)3 colloid in the hybrid PAAm. This phenomenon was accounted for assuming ionization of the hybrid PAAm.
